> 24 hourIve been looking for a new travel bag, and am really impressed with this one. First, I love the hidden pocket on the back thats well incorporated with the padding - perfect for passport, money, credit cards - anything small that you dont want stolen. The laptop pocket is well padded but not too tight. Theres a whole wet pouch area. The main compartment opens fully and has several pockets. There are two generously sized front pockets. A few drawbacks (that you may or may not care about): No place to stow shoulder straps. No side carry options. Only one narrow water bottle/umbrella pocket. Narrow pocket for power bank. 2 of the 3 large compartments only unzip halfway down the side. Tablet pocket is on the small side. Not expandable. In all, this bag is a great option if none of the drawbacks are important to you. No bag can include everything, so its all about finding the one with the options you want/need.

> 24 hourThis bag is designed for traveling and has many features that will make people happy. The laptop sleeve is good and the padding throughout the bag will protect items within. There is a slight downside to the padding in that it makes the bag a little heaver for daily commuting. The power cable system within the bag is interesting - it allows a traveler to connect a power brick internally and connect a device outside the bag to have power. The bag does not have compartments to separate items like another travel bag I have. I do like internal straps and compartments (most of which are configurable and can be used or not used). This bag does not quite have these features. I was surprised t the depth of the toiletry pocket - it is deep and perhaps a bit inconvenient for the kinds of things I travel with. I would normally but these items in their own storage bag anyway - but the material may make wet items safer if they leaked during travel. The internal compartments Another travel bag feature that seems to be missing is to be able to stuff the shoulder straps within a compartment and use the upper handle instead. I do like being able to stow shoulder straps within a bag so there are fewer ways to catch the bag when carrying it. I tend to like travel bags that zip all the way around the side as the access is better than from the top of the bag. This is definitely a top loading bag - good for school and work days, but less great for traveling with clothing. I would like some areas of the bag that either zipper closed or have a Velcro flap that would keep small items secure, or a leash for keys. The bag is a good size for a day or two trip - depending on what is needed. It would work as a carry on bag for short trips on airline flights. I like the small hidden pocket on the strap side of the bag. I think it would be safer to carry items there and convenient to access. Compression straps on the outside are useful.
